Understanding Lipomas
A lipoma is a benign (non-cancerous) lump made up of fatty tissue. They are usually soft to touch, slow-growing, and often found just beneath the skin on the neck, shoulders, arms, or back. While lipomas are generally harmless, many people choose to have them removed for cosmetic reasons, discomfort, or to ensure the lump is not confused with other conditions. Why Consider Lipoma Removal?
Although lipomas rarely cause serious medical issues, removal may be recommended or desired in the following situations:
- Cosmetic concerns – Many people feel self-conscious about visible lumps.
- Discomfort or pain – Larger lipomas may press on nearby nerves or tissues.
- Restricted movement – Lipomas located near joints can interfere with mobility.
- Uncertainty of diagnosis – Removal allows for lab testing to rule out rare but possible malignant conditions.

Lipoma Removal Procedures in London
There are several ways lipomas can be treated:
- Surgical excision – The most common and reliable method, where the lump is removed entirely under local anaesthesia.
- Liposuction-assisted removal – Suitable for larger lipomas, this method uses suction to remove fatty tissue with smaller incisions.
- Minimally invasive techniques – Some clinics offer keyhole procedures that reduce scarring.
A consultation with a trusted London clinic will determine the best approach based on the size, number, and location of the lipomas.
Lipoma Removal Cost in London
One of the most common questions is: How much does lipoma removal cost in London? The answer depends on several factors:
- Size of the lipoma – Larger growths may require more complex surgery.
- Number of lipomas – Removing multiple lumps in one session may increase costs.
- Clinic expertise and reputation – Highly qualified surgeons at reputable clinics may charge more, but the investment ensures safety and results.
- Aftercare requirements – Follow-up appointments and dressings may affect overall cost.
On average, lipoma removal London costs range from £300 to £1,200 depending on these variables. Some clinics may offer package prices for multiple removals.
